Continue ReadingOn July 3rd-4th I attended the Brawl for the Ball Prep Hoops Circuit at Inspire Courts in Gilbert. AZ. The event featured 40 teams from the 15U-17U divisions.
Players shine at different times during these events and we can only comment on what we saw when they played in front of us.
Here were some local newcomers that shined:
Fareed Burton Jr Fareed Burton Jr 6'1" | PG Taylor Made Prep | 2022 State AZ Taylor Made Prep (Team RHJ 2022) (Pictured)
-A natural scoring PG is a very good passer. He has a real burst to go along with his tight handle. He made some nice advance passes and can drive and kick it out. He has a nice 3pt stroke but definitely prefers to get into the lane and can use the floater.
Shaquan Horsey Shaquan Horsey 6'9" | C Taylor Made Prep | 2022 AZ Taylor Made Prep (Team RHJ 2022)
-A long and athletic post player runs the floor well. He rebounds the ball with a good motor and keeps plays alive on the glass using his length and gifts. He can throw it down easily above the rim and is a true rim runner. Most of his points come in the paint.
Jabar Wheatley Jr Jabar Wheatley Jr 6'2" | SG Taylor Made Prep | 2022 State AZ Taylor Made Prep (Team RHJ 2022)
-A strong downhill guard loves to attack the basket. He can rip through off the bounce and score it through contact with his sturdy frame. He is a capable 3pt shooter and he can pull-up off the dribble from mid-range. He gets high elevation on his shot and is also a tough on-ball defender plus a good rebounder in his area.
Kamden Sekaquaptewa Kamden Sekaquaptewa 6'5" | SG Saguaro | 2021 AZ Saguaro (Northwind 2022)
-My first time viewing him and came away impressed. He is a 3 and D type with a high IQ. He is mostly a catch 3pt shooter but he can put the ball on the deck a little. He has good length and moves his feet to keep his man in front. He is a good passer, he rebounds well and knows his role. He signed with Haskel Indians Nation University on July 1st.

Jonathan Kearney Jonathan Kearney 5'11" | CG Arizona College Prep | 2023 State AZ Arizona College Prep (Uptempo Elite 2023)
-A cerebral combo guard makes good decisions with the ball and can score it. He has the floater and uses runners plus he can shoot it. He has a nice looking 3pt shot and the mid-range pull-up is in his game.
Albrandon Byjoe Albrandon Byjoe 6'1" | SG Monument Valley | 2023 State AZ Monument Valley (N. AZ Footprint)
-A smooth guard who can score it. The lefty can shoot it from mid to the 3pt line and plays with a high IQ. He knows when to cut and move without the ball. He can create his own shot with a nice handle and pull-up off the dribble.
Noah Davis Noah Davis 6'1" | SG Perry | 2024 AZ Perry (Uptempo Elite 2024)
-A fluid guard caught my eye. He has a decent wiggle with his handle and can score it off the dribble. He has a pretty looking catch-3pt shot and can shoot it off the pull. He can score it with his left hand and uses floaters.
